// GpuTraceSieve: sampling layer for the Marrowline memory profiler.
// We poll allocator stats at a fixed cadence and snapshot full
// allocation maps only when fragmentation crosses a threshold,
// since full snapshots stall the device queue measurably.
// Values below were validated on the Quillbank bench rigs last
// sprint; discuss changes at the eng sync before editing.
// The current tuning constants are:

tuning constants:
RATE_LIMITS = {
    "wenwyn": 5,
    "druael": 1,
}

## Break-Glass Access: LiftSim Dispatch Simulator

If the LiftSim scheduler wedges during an on-call shift and normal admin login fails, use the break-glass account on the Norveld control node. This bypasses SSO, so every use is audited and must be noted in the shift log. Unlock the emergency credentials store with the recovery passphrase below.

recovery phrase for tafop-fawep: zorwyn-ulaox

FAQ — Prototype Workshop After Hours

Q: Can the night shift get into the prototype workshop on level two?

A: Yep, but only for checking equipment shutdowns or responding to alarms — no project work overnight, that's the rule from the Tindervale lab lead. The badge readers are offline after 22:00 while the new system beds in, so the keypad is your way in. Punch in the code below.

turnstile pass: bdg-SVX-1

Runbook: Cartfern catalog cache invalidation. Symptom: stale prices after merchandising pushes. Check the invalidation queue depth first; anything above 10k means the fanout worker stalled. Restart the worker, then issue a full-category purge only if drift persists past 15 minutes. Never flush the whole edge tier during peak hours. Confirm the cache layer is running with the expected configuration values shown here:

service settings:
ralael:
  pin: 7453
  tenant: zorath
  seal: seal_087806e4
  metrics_host: metrics.ralael.paliqworks.example
  standby_team: fraath
  escalation: praok-istiel
  nonce: 10e083